Samsung is scheduled to start the One UI 6.1 update for older Galaxy devices including the Galaxy S23 series, Galaxy S23 FE, Galaxy Tab S9 series, Galaxy Z Flip 5, and Galaxy Z Fold 5 starting March 28. The company has confirmed this schedule several times and is actively notifying users across various countries about the One UI 6.1 update.
After China, the company has now started notifying users in other countries such as India, Europe, Vietnam, and Korea. Additionally, these notifications again confirm that the One UI 6.1 rollout for older devices will begin on the 28th of March.

One UI 6.1 update brings a host of improvements and new features, enhancing the overall user experience. In addition, the above Galaxy devices are eligible for Galaxy AI features. Samsung Galaxy S23 series, Z Flip 5, and Galaxy Z Fold 5 will reportedly get a full Galaxy AI suite.
Aside from these devices, the Galaxy S22 series may soon benefit from AI features, which are currently exclusive to the new Galaxy S24 series. The Korean tech giant is investing resources to overcome the challenges posed by hardware limitations and is preparing to support a comprehensive Galaxy AI experience.
